Smooth muscle is found throughout the body where it serves a variety of functions. It is in the stomach and intestines where it helps with digestion and nutrient collection. It is found throughout the urinary system where it functions to help rid the body of toxins and works in electrolyte balance. It is found throughout arteries and veins where it plays a vital role in the regulation of blood pressure and tissue oxygenation. Without these vital functions, the body would not be able to maintain the most basic functions.

Smooth muscle differs from skeletal muscle in a variety of ways, perhaps the most important being its ability to be contracted and controlled involuntarily. The nervous system can use smooth muscle to tightly regulate many of the body's subsystems for life with no thought from the user. A person does not need to think about their blood pressure for it to adapt to increasing oxygen demands from exercise. The nervous system instead uses hormones, neurotransmitters, and other receptors to control smooth muscle spontaneously.

Smooth muscle also plays an important role in the disease process throughout the body. The use of bronchodilators to relax airway smooth muscle is an important and life-saving treatment in asthmatics. Likewise, medications like metoclopramide can stimulate and promote gastric emptying by increasing smooth muscle signaling. Perhaps one of the most well-known uses of medical therapy and smooth muscle is the use of nitrates in the treatment of ischemic heart disease where nitrates, in combination with ACEI, can improve patient mortality. The singularly large impact that smooth muscle has throughout the body makes it an important topic for medical professionals to understand. As many treatments at their core rely on modifying the signaling pathways that affect smooth muscle.
